About Stéphane Genaud
Stéphane Genaud is a scholar working on Computer Networks and Communications, Hardware and Architecture, Information Systems, Information Systems and Management and Artificial Intelligence, having authored 21 papers that have together received 187 indexed citations. Recurring topics across this work include Distributed and Parallel Computing Systems (15 papers), Parallel Computing and Optimization Techniques (12 papers), Cloud Computing and Resource Management (5 papers), Distributed systems and fault tolerance (4 papers), Scientific Computing and Data Management (3 papers), Peer-to-Peer Network Technologies (3 papers), IoT and Edge/Fog Computing (2 papers) and Advanced Data Storage Technologies (2 papers). The work is most often cited by research in Hardware and Architecture (61 citations), Computer Networks and Communications (146 citations), Information Systems (98 citations), Information Systems and Management (19 citations) and Geophysics (12 citations). Stéphane Genaud has collaborated with scholars based in France, Thailand and Austria. Frequent co-authors include Marc Grunberg, Frédéric Vivien, Arnaud Giersch, Martin Quinson, Frédéric Suter, Mark Stillwell, Henri Casanova, Marc Frîncu, Emmanuel Jeannot and Guillaume Latu. Their work appears in journals such as Journal of Grid Computing, Future Generation Computer Systems, Parallel Computing, International Journal for Numerical Methods in Fluids and Computing.
